Kuala Lumpur Rail Cable Theft: A Symptom of a Global Problem – And What’s Next
Kuala Lumpur’s rail network is facing a surge in cable theft, with Prasarana Malaysia Berhad reporting a staggering 68% increase in incidents this year alone, costing the company over RM20.6 million in the last three years. But this isn’t just a local issue. It’s a growing trend mirroring similar crises across the globe, fueled by rising copper prices and increasingly sophisticated criminal networks. The Rising Tide of Metal Theft: A Global Perspective
From railway lines in the UK to power grids in the US, the theft of metal, particularly copper and aluminum, is on the rise. The reasons are straightforward: these metals hold significant scrap value. According to a 2023 report by the Port Authority of New York and New Jersey, metal theft cost the US economy an estimated $600 million annually. The problem isn’t limited to infrastructure; construction sites, telecommunication networks, and even cemeteries are targeted. The increasing demand for metals in emerging economies, coupled with lax regulations in the scrap metal industry, exacerbates the issue.

Why Rail Infrastructure is Particularly Vulnerable
Rail networks are especially susceptible to cable theft due to their extensive length and often remote locations. The cables themselves, crucial for signaling and power systems, contain significant amounts of valuable copper. A single theft can disrupt services for thousands of commuters, causing significant delays and economic losses. Prasarana’s experience – despite deploying security personnel, CCTV, and even detection dogs – highlights the limitations of reactive security measures. The “repetitive and organised” nature of the crime suggests a level of planning and coordination that requires a more proactive and systemic response.
Future Trends: What to Expect
Several trends are likely to shape the future of metal theft, particularly impacting critical infrastructure:
- Increased Sophistication of Thieves: Expect to see more organized criminal groups employing advanced tools and techniques, including specialized cutting equipment and insider knowledge.
- Expansion to New Materials: As copper prices fluctuate, thieves may shift their focus to other valuable metals like aluminum, stainless steel, and even catalytic converters from vehicles.
- Cybersecurity Linkages: There’s a growing concern that thieves may target the cybersecurity of infrastructure systems to disable alarms and surveillance equipment, facilitating their operations.
- Rise of Online Scrap Metal Markets: The anonymity offered by online platforms could make it easier to sell stolen metal, requiring greater scrutiny of online transactions.
- Geopolitical Factors: Global supply chain disruptions and political instability can drive up metal prices, further incentivizing theft.
The Role of Technology and Innovation
Combating metal theft requires a multi-faceted approach, with technology playing a crucial role. Here are some emerging solutions:
- Smart Cables: Cables embedded with tracking devices or designed to be easily identifiable can deter theft and aid in recovery.
- Perimeter Intrusion Detection Systems: Advanced sensors and analytics can detect unauthorized access to rail lines and trigger alerts.
- AI-Powered Surveillance: Artificial intelligence can analyze CCTV footage in real-time to identify suspicious behavior and potential theft attempts.
- Blockchain Technology: Blockchain can create a secure and transparent record of metal transactions, making it harder to sell stolen materials. The World Economic Forum has explored this potential.

Strengthening Regulations and Enforcement
Prasarana’s call for stricter regulations on the scrap metal industry and heavier penalties for offenders is critical. Many jurisdictions have weak or outdated laws governing scrap metal dealers, making it easy for thieves to offload stolen materials. Enhanced enforcement efforts, including increased inspections of scrap yards and tougher penalties for illegal transactions, are essential. International cooperation is also needed to track the flow of stolen metal across borders.
